Subject: RES 395-07 - Task Force
Dear County Council Members,
1 am in favor of Resolution 395-07 that forms a Task Force for a safe pedestrian
pathway between upper and lower Kealakehe Schools. However, if the pathway is
going to travel over Dept. of Hawaiian Home Lands, be sure to include a
representative from DHHL and also a representative from the DHHL residential
co mrritmity.
Also, since the County is constructing a major mauka makai connector that will serve
as a bypass for Palani Road and since this road will generate an endless amount
of speeding, cut-through traffic that will very likely harm the existing roadside
residences of Kealakehe, it is very important that you require that the County form a
Context Sensitive Solutions Advisory Group ASAP! ALL residents living along major
mauka makai routes need to be protected from speeding traffic. A CSS Advisory
Group will provide the expertise to ensure that the proper traffic calming devices are
in place tut the tteighbutltuuers pt utec:tiutt.
The County has already spent millions to hue CH2MHi11 to facilitate two Context
Sensitive Solutions Advisory Groups for the La'aloa and Lako Street. Both roads are
major mauka makai connectors but they are located in "white" neighborhoods. How
come we are neglecting the safety and quality of life of our existing local
neighborhoods'?
Please do all that you can do to form a Context Sensitive Solutions Advisory Group for
Kealakehe as soon as possible. Our local people need to be given equal treatment and
respect when it comes to major mauka makai roads wreaking havoc through their
neighborhoods.
